  • COLORING COMPOSITION, CURED FILM, COLOR FILTER, METHOD FOR PRODUCING COLOR FILTER, SOLID-STATE IMAGING ELEMENT, IMAGE DISPLAY DEVICE, ORGANIC ELECTROLUMINESCENT ELEMENT, DYE AND METHOD FOR PRODUCING DYE
    申请人:Fujifilm Corporation
    公开号:EP3133126A1
    公开(公告)日:2017-02-22
    A coloring composition having excellent light fastness, color migration properties, and flatness, a colorant, and a method for producing a colorant are provided. Further, a cured film, a color filter, a method for manufacturing a color filter, a solid-state imaging device, an image display device, and an organic electroluminescent element, each using such the coloring composition, are also provided. The coloring composition contains a colorant represented by General Formula (1) and a curable compound, and has a specific absorbance of 5 or more at a maximum absorption wavelength of 400 nm to 800 nm. R1 represents an (m + n)-valent linking group, P represents a monovalent substituent having a repeating units derived from a vinyl compound, D represents a colorant structure, and R2 and L1 each independently represent a single bond or a divalent linking group.         (D-R2)nR1-(L1-P)m     (1)

  • METHOD OF PRODUCING ORGANIC NANOPARTICLES, ORGANIC NANOPARTICLES THUS OBTAINED, INKJET INK FOR COLOR FILTER, COLORED PHOTOSENSITIVE RESIN COMPOSITION AND PHOTOSENSITIVE RESIN TRANSFER MATERIAL, CONTAINING THE SAME, AND COLOR FILTER, LIQUID CRYSTAL DISPLAY DEVICE AND CCD DEVICE, PREPARED USING THE SAME
    申请人:Matsumoto Keisuke
    公开号:US20090059138A1
    公开(公告)日:2009-03-05
    A method of producing organic nanoparticles, comprising: mixing a solution of an organic material dissolved in a good solvent with a solvent that is compatible with the good solvent but is a poor solvent for the organic material, to prepare a dispersion in which the organic material is being formed to organic fine particles of a size in the order of nanometer; wherein the dispersion contains a polymer compound having a weight-average molecular weight of 1,000 or more represented by the following formula (1): wherein R 1 represents a (m+n)-valent connecting group; R 2 represents a single bond or a divalent connecting group; A 1 represents a specific monovalent organic group; when n is two or more, plural A 1 s may be the same or different; m represents 1 to 8; n represents 2 to 9; m+n is 3 to 10; and P 1 represents a polymer compound residue.
  • POLYMER COMPOUND AND PRODUCTION METHOD THEREOF, PIGMENT DISPERSING AGENT, PIGMENT DISPERSION COMPOSITION, PHOTOCURABLE COMPOSITION, AND COLOR FILTER AND PRODUCTION METHOD THEREOF
    申请人:Takahashi Hidenori
    公开号:US20100233595A1
    公开(公告)日:2010-09-16
    The present invention provides a polymer compound represented by the following Formula (1) and a method for production thereof, a pigment dispersant, a pigment dispersion composition, and a photocurable composition respectively using the polymer compound, and a color filter and a method for production thereof [R 1 : an organic linking group having a valency of (m+n); R 2 : a single bond or a divalent organic linking group; A 1 : a monovalent organic group containing at least one moiety selected from an organic dye structure, a heterocyclic structure, an acidic group, a group having a basic nitrogen atom, a urea group, a urethane group, a group having a coordinating oxygen atom, a hydrocarbon group having 4 or more carbon atoms, an alkoxysilyl group, an epoxy group, an isocyanate group, and a hydroxyl group; m=1 to 8, n=2 to 9 (m+n=3 to 10); and P 1 : polymer skeleton].
